Jack and Phoebe headed to the lake, only to see that a blanket of snow had long since covered the lake in shimmering white. Couples sat close on the benches, whispering sweet nothings to each other.

Night had fallen.

Phoebe strolled ahead, quietly taking in the snowy landscape, while Jack followed closely behind her. His attention was entirely on her as he took a whiff of her gentle scent, admiring the delicate way the snowlight danced across her features.

At that moment, the world around her seemed lackluster compared to her beauty. When she finally grew tired, Phoebe sat on a nearby bench.

Staring at the warm light from the library across the lake, she murmured, "Jack, can you sing 'Youth' for me again? I really love that song."

She looked at Jack shyly, and her eyes appeared expectant.

It was rare for Phoebe to make the first move, so Jack happily agreed to perform for the most beautiful lady in the world.

Phoebe quietly listened. The lights from the distant library dazzled wherever she looked, and the lake's surface reflected the lights, with the lakeside covered in snow.

A faint smile hung on Phoebe's lips as the talented man serenaded her with a performance only she could enjoy. Once upon a time, something like this could only happen in her dreams.

After the performance, Phoebe gently said, "Thank you for performing for me, Jack."

Then, she cheekily picked up a small pebble and threw it into the lake, startling an adorable school of small fish.

"Oh, that's right. I haven't finished my bun from this morning," Phoebe said. She opened her bag, took the bun out, and expectantly asked Jack, "Would you like to feed the fish with me?"

Jack nodded. He squatted and carefully fed the fish with Phoebe.
